For People with some English Skills, or a Google Translator by the way, this is a very nice Visual Novel. Despite the censored variant Of Steam, nothing important is lost historically and you hardly notice what is missing. This is how you experience the Heights and depths of the Minaduki Family and their Pastry Shop. It is precisely through the Characters that this is shown very pleasantly. If You like cats or like to watch a simple slice of life story. Be highly recommended and can also be purchased without Prior knowledge of Vol.1 Although this is more quickly understandable for some Relationship relationships. Only those who like to play Dating Simulations or the like and hope to get along with all of them with changes through their own Activities will be disappointed here. It is a pure Visual novel and kept linear but if you have Fun with it you can stroke the Characters, matching Button there is ^^.

"NEKOPARA Vol. 2 "is a Visual Novel, better Conquest, that is about 6 (+ 1) Catgirls and their 2 Owners. It is the Successor to "NEKOPARA Vol. 0 "and" NEKOPARA Vol. 1, "the Plot closes in on Vol as a Result. 1 at. Unlike the Story's Predecessor, the Story is not about Chocola and Vanilla, but mainly about Azuki and Coconut. Some character gestures have been added to the Game and Milk as another Character, Mechanics in the Game remain the same though. Feeling it's a bit more Ecchi. + Sweet Characters + Voice Music + Mature Animesign Style + Animation + interaction mode (Touching the Charactere) + light achievements, show aspects of the Game-no Decisions possible to Conclude: "NEKOPARA Vol. 2 "is quite similar to its Predecessor, so a little Monotony occurs. But How do the Game Mechanics do better when it is already almost perfect. And nonetheless, it remains a good Story. That is my Recommendation again: To recommend for all those who are not too shallow about the Genre. ^^, However, Vol.0 and Vol.1 play ahead, otherwise the Entry Into the Story is too bumpy.
